Hawai’i Island police have identified the human remains that were discovered on April 23, 2024, on a property located in the Hawai’i Ocean View Estate subdivision, as 39-year-old Anthony Theodore Wagoner whose last known address was in Duluth, Minnesota.

On Monday morning, April 29, 2024, an autopsy was performed and the forensic pathologist ruled that Wagoner’s death was caused by a single gunshot wound.

The case has now been reclassified as a murder investigation.

Police are asking for anyone who may have heard any gunshots in the area of Lotus Blossom Lane and Princess Kaiulani Boulevard during the first week of April or who may have information regarding this investigation are encouraged to contact Detective Donovan Kohara at (808) 960-3118; or via email at donovan.kohara@hawaiicounty.gov.
